Fourteen-year-old Guntas Kaur becomes India’s no.1 ranked women golfer

Fourteen-year-old Guntas Kaur Sandhu of Roundglass Golf Academy became India’s no.1 ranked women golfer after winning two titles at the Tamil Nadu Ladies and Girls Championship in Coimbatore, topping the IGU merit list and inspiring young players nationwide with her performance

Hyderabad: Guntas Kaur Sandhu, a fourteen-year-old golfer from Roundglass Golf Academy, became India’s no.1 ranked golfer as per the latest Indian Golf Union (IGU) Ladies Amateur Merit List, following her exceptional performance at the Tamil Nadu Ladies and Girls Championship. Held at the Coimbatore Golf Club from September 22 to 25, 2025, Chandigarh-based Guntas won both the A&B combined category and the B Girls category at the championship.

The Chandigarh golfer showcased exceptional consistency and composure, securing victories in both the A&B Girls combined category and the B Girls category. Her impressive scores of 77-79-74 led to an overall total of 230. In addition to these wins, she also earned a second-place finish in the Ladies and A&B Girls combined category. Rehnoor Malik and Rashi Mishra, also from Roundglass Golf Academy, secured second place in the B category for girls and fifth place in the A category for girls, respectively.


“It’s a great feeling to become India’s no.1 amateur golfer at such a young age. My victory in Coimbatore, which propelled me to the top of the rankings, is a huge motivation to continue my hard work. I am deeply grateful to the coaches and mentors at Roundglass Golf Academy for their guidance and daily support in my improvement. This achievement gives me the confidence to set higher goals and bring pride to my Academy and my country,” Guntas said after her success.

Guntas’s victories in Coimbatore have reinforced her position as one of India’s most promising young golfers and pushed her to the top of women’s amateur golf—an extraordinary feat at just 14. Her rapid rise has made her a standout among the next generation, inspiring aspiring players nationwide with her consistency and composure.

Guntas’ journey also reflects the vision of Roundglass to nurture India’s golfing future. Earlier this month, the Roundglass Golf Academy was launched at Chandigarh Golf Club under Dronacharya Awardee Jaskirat Grewal, with India’s no.1 pro Shubhankar Sharma as brand ambassador, providing coaching and support to young talents like Guntas.
